Ensalada Catalana (Catalan Salad)



I took a Mediterranean Cooking Class last month. All recipes were amazing, but the only recipe that I made at home so far, is this potato and bean salad. I made it several times already, it is sooooooo good! I will be making the other recipes soon. This salad is pretty easy to make and it looks beautiful! It is just cooked potatoes, green olives, onions, bell pepper, tomatoes, lima beans and some lettuce or mixed herbs as a base, and a herbal salad dressing.
When I first made it, I used the recommended amount of oil for the dressing, 1 full cup of olive oil blended with fresh herbs (thyme, parsley, basil and marjoram), vinegar and a liquid sweetener. The original recipe calls for honey but I used agave nectar instead. All that gets blended in a blender into a smooth, creamy green dressing. It smells divine! However, 1 cup of oil was too much for me so when I made it again, I used mostly water as a base and a tablespoon of oil. It was still very good, but not as greasy.
